Ceyhan Yildiz is a prominent researcher in materials science and manufacturing engineering, with a primary focus on welding processes and their optimization. His most-cited work, "The effect of process parameters on penetration in gas metal arc welding processes" (2005), has garnered 224 citations, establishing a foundational understanding of how variables like voltage, current, and travel speed influence weld quality. This research is pivotal for industries requiring robust, defect-free joints, offering practical guidelines for enhancing penetration depth and mechanical integrity.
